Description
Responsibilities:-
-
Be responsible for Europe and/or Asia Pacific region’s indirect tax returns of medium/large sized enterprises with in-depth understanding of complex/multinational transaction flows.
-
Should be able to ensure seamless delivery on present compliance processes, raise the flag proactively and to ensure things do not fall through the cracks
-
Be well versed with updated tax regulatory requirements of the countries assigned to you
-
Can assess the impact of tax regulatory changes on the present process and recommend necessary modifications to incorporate the same
-
Acting as a coach and mentor for the preparers and provide necessary guidance on adherence to process procedures/controls
-
Review of complex tax reconciliations and provide issue resolution on complex tax accounting queries
-
Can work with cross functional teams under the guidance of process manager on issues/queries involving other finance/non-finance functions
-
Can support audits/assignments (SOX/ Internal /Tax Audits) with minimal handholding and supervision.
-
You may be assigned (as a secondary responsibility) to work & provide support on Tax/enterprise projects and/or Tax audit, as required by your manager.
Qualifications:-
-
You are a qualified accountant (CA /CWA)
-
You should necessarily have 5-6 years of relevant experience on Indian indirect tax areas (experience in International VAT is preferred) covering compliance, audits & consulting preferably in manufacturing, retail or trading industry
-
You should have a strong understanding of Financial Accounting concepts, standards & principles i.e. thorough understanding of collection, recording, consolidation, reconciliation, analysis, reporting and presentation of accounting and financial information used by management for financial/tax planning and control. As well as a sound understanding of internal financial controls and fundamentals of Sarbanes Oxley Act.
-
You are proficient in communication, influencing, and presentation skills. And have ability to build and maintain effective working relationships, with internal customers and stakeholder groups from across countries.
-
You should have preferably worked on SAP and should necessarily be well conversant with all the applications within MS Office.
